Yesterday, Croatian Prime Minister Andrej Plenkovic followed the achievement of his country's national team by reaching the semi-finals of the World Cup in Qatar, after winning a penalty shootout against Brazil.

He did not hide his joy during a summit meeting of the European Union's Mediterranean countries.

"It was definitely the most exciting meeting this year, perhaps ever, because of this happy ending," a jubilant Plenkovic told reporters at the end of the summit in the Spanish city of Alicante, after eight other captains congratulated the Croatia national team for this great victory.

He added, "I focus more on what is happening in my country, and I think about our opponent in the semi-finals."

A source who attended the meeting told Reuters that Plenkovic watched the final part of the exciting match, rather than attending a meeting on economic governance, while Spanish Prime Minister Pedro Sanchez said all the leaders watched the penalty shootout together.
